Description

A modern adaptation of the Greek myth of Medea, set in a Mexican-American immigrant community in Los Angeles, focusing on a seamstress named Medea who sacrifices everything to come to America with her partner Hason, her caretaker Tita, and son Acan

Jeremy Torres Lab Theatre

Housed in the Texas State University School of Theatre, Dance, and Film, the Jeremy Torres Lab Theatre (JTLT) is a student-run production company that creates innovative and entrepreneurial work driven by students. JTLT provides a platform for students to come together, collaborate, and lead the creative process, fostering artistic expression and creativity.
